Согласно человеку ограничивают страницу
pam_limits модуль действительно сообщает о проблемах конфигурации, найденных в ее конфигурационном файле и ошибках с помощью системного журнала (3).
Таким образом, необходимо определить как ниже
pam_limits.so [ conf=/path/to/limits.conf ] [ debug ] [ set_all ] [ utmp_early ] [ noaudit ]
Пример моего /etc/pam.d/su
session required pam_limits.so conf=/etc/security/limits.conf
pam_limits - предельные ресурсы страница справочника limits.conf ссылки
Конечно, просто установите режим фокусировки окна в «мышь». Перейдите в Settings Cinnamon => Windows, а затем:
, которые вызовут окно под мышью, чтобы иметь фокус, не поднимая это окно. Если вы хотите написать на своем терминале, поместите ее на нее, и вы можете сделать это, не поднимая его.
Лично я также отключающую lete-Щелкните, чтобы мне нужно нажать на строку заголовка или ALT + Нажмите, чтобы поднять окно, но это только я.
Мое предложение — это не фактическая функция Cinnamon, а способ добиться такого поведения в среде Cinnamon :с помощью небольшой утилиты devilspie2
, версияv0.42
(из-за функции scripts_window_focus
).
В настоящее время официальные репозитории Linux Mint содержат только версию 0.39. Так что вам нужно скачать devilspie2
непосредственно у сопровождающегоhttp://www.nongnu.org/devilspie2/и собрать самостоятельно. Это легко и быстро.Инструкции по сборке и установке вы найдете в файле INSTALL
загруженного архива.
После установки создайте два файла в каталоге~/.config/devilspie2
(предполагается конфигурация по умолчанию):
devilspie2.lua
со следующим содержанием:
scripts_window_focus = {
"myscript.lua"
}
myscript.lua
со следующим содержимым:
if (get_application_name() == "Terminal") then
set_window_below();
end
Затем просто запустите devilspie2
из полноэкранного терминала. А затем просто убейте запущенный devilspie2
, набрав Control-C
(, или остановите его, набравControl-Z
). Если вам нужно поведение не только для вашего полноэкранного терминала, но и для всех окон терминала , не останавливайте/не убивайте, а вместо этого запустите devilspie2 &
в фоновом режиме.
Пока devilspie2
работает с приведенной выше конфигурацией, каждое окно с именем приложения Terminal
(, например gnome-terminal
), будет «установлено ниже» в фокусе. Таким образом, каждый раз, когда вы щелкаете в полноэкранном терминале, вы получаете фокус, но терминал остается ниже всех других окон.
Я уверен, что вы можете сделать решение еще более удобным и подходящим для ваших конкретных потребностей (, например. запускать и останавливать при запуске ). Обратитесь к файлу devilspie2
docs(README
в архиве ).